Contains nine curriculum-based teaching units. Each unit features a different real-life location, such as the playground, the flower shop or the pet store. To bring the feel of the different locations into the classroom most units begin with directions for setting up a center area that replicates the location. The various hands-on activities can then be completed by students visiting the center. The activities within each unit are designed to "pull-out" the math that would naturally occur in the featured location. Specific skills are listed at the beginning of each activity so you'll quickly know which skills are being reinforced. Each unit contains student reproducibles and/or pattern pages used in conjunction with the activities. The activities are designed to encourage your students to use higher-level thinking and problem-solving skills with real-life applications. Includes activities for:
